It's Edinburgh! The last one is a picture taken down inside the vaults. The vaults are a whole load of chambers hidden beneath Edinburgh. It's the hidden city, one of the most haunted places in the world. MUAHAHAHAHA. I couldn't find a good one of Princes St. They all made it look ugly

Wow! Nice! Well... I'm jealous.. Though... Bawahahaha. Robert Burns (this Scottish poet, VERY famous) lived on the outskirts of where I live, in a farm. Even though the house which is on view for everyone to see is somewhere else. He did move about quite alot. And IN Galston, there is Loudoun Castle, which was burnt down a long time ago and has been made into a theme park. :P
